Potters Lemon Glycerine Honey Pastilles for Soothing Throat Relief

 

These lemon honey pastilles combine the natural soothing properties of glycerine and honey to provide gentle relief for dry, scratchy throats. Each pastille dissolves slowly in your mouth, coating your throat with a protective layer that helps reduce irritation and discomfort.

The pack contains four individual 45g tubes, making them convenient for carrying in your bag, car, or desk drawer. You can use these throat pastilles whenever you feel the first signs of throat discomfort or as needed throughout the day.

 

How Glycerine and Honey Work Together

 

Glycerine acts as a demulcent, forming a protective film over irritated throat tissues. This coating effect helps reduce the sensation of dryness and scratchiness that often accompanies minor throat irritation. The honey provides additional soothing properties whilst contributing to the pleasant taste.

When you suck on these pastilles, the ingredients are released gradually, allowing prolonged contact with your throat tissues. This extended action helps maintain the protective coating for longer periods compared to quick-dissolving remedies.

Natural Ingredients for Gentle Relief

 

The formulation relies on well-established natural ingredients rather than synthetic compounds. Glycerine has been used for decades in throat preparations due to its excellent moisturising and protective properties. Combined with honey, these cough pastilles offer a traditional approach to throat comfort.

The lemon flavouring provides a refreshing taste that many people find more palatable than medicinal alternatives. This makes them easier to use regularly when you need ongoing throat support throughout the day.

 

Storage and Usage Guidelines

 

Store your pastilles in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to maintain their quality and texture. Keep the tubes sealed when not in use to prevent the pastilles from becoming sticky or losing their effectiveness.

Allow each pastille to dissolve slowly in your mouth rather than chewing or swallowing whole. This ensures maximum contact time with your throat tissues and optimises the soothing effect. You can use them as needed throughout the day, but avoid exceeding the recommended dosage stated on the packaging.
